In 1912, Violet Eveline Rose Brown entered the world in Brisbane, Queensland, Australie, born to Thomas Samson Brown And Eugene Selma Beck. Violet Eveline Rose Brown married Percy Frederick Freeman. Violet Eveline Rose Brown passed away in 1988 in Caloundra, Sunshine Coast Council, Queensland, Australia.
